Embed binary data into JavaScript and TypeScript projects.
shell
cargo install caber --features cli

```shell
caber ./file.bin --output-lang typescript --export-mode default --output-file file.ts ```
Embed a file.bin
file as JavaScript and export the typed array with export { ... }
. The result is written to stdout.
```shell
caber ./file.bin --output-lang javascript --export-mode object const binary = new Uint8Array([104, 101, 108, 108, 111, 32, 119, 111, 114, 108, 100]);
export { binary }; ```
Embed a file.bin
file as JavaScript and export the typed array with export default ...
. The result is written to stdout.
```shell
caber ./file.bin --output-lang javascript --export-mode default const binary = new Uint8Array([104, 101, 108, 108, 111, 32, 119, 111, 114, 108, 100]);
export default binary; ```
